  • 2007 Benazir Bhutto assassinated

    While campaigning for the upcoming elections in Rawalpindi, Pakistan, the former Prime Minister of Pakistan was killed by a shooting and the detonation of a suicide bomb.

  • 1949 Indonesian Independence

    After four years of revolution and struggle, the Southeast Asian country gained independence. Sukarno signed the Proclamation of Indonesian Independence in August 1945, formally accepted and recognized by the Dutch in 1949.

  • 1918 Greater Poland Uprising of 1918–1919 begins

    After a speech by Polish Prime Minister Ignacy Paderewski, the revolt against the Germans began in Pozna. The uprising resulted in the addition of new territory to Poland in the Treaty of Versailles.

  • 1845 Anesthesia used for the first time for childbirth

    Dr. Crawford W. Long, a physician from the United States, administered ether to his wife during the birth of their second child. The event changed the way anaesthesia was used in medicine and surgery.

  • 1831 Charles Darwin begins his journey on the HMS Beagle

    During this 5-year journey, the English naturalist worked on his Theory of Evolution. In his 1859 book, On the Origin of Species, he published the evidence supporting it.
